Here’s the expected LUNC (Terra Classic) plans and events for Q1 2026 based on the latest roadmap information available:
📌 Confirmed/Planned Activities for Q1 2026
1. Market Module Reactivation (Q1 2026)
Terra Classic plans to fully reactivate its Market Module in Q1 2026, which would re-enable certain on-chain mechanisms (like swap/price logic and potential USTC stabilization tools) that have been paused or limited. This is part of community governance proposals.
2. USTC (TerraClassicUSD) Testing and Stabilization Efforts (through 2026)
Alongside the market module work, there’s a broader community roadmap that includes phased efforts to support USTC utility, including potential stabilization or re-peg testing and staking mechanisms for USTC later in 2026.
🛠️ Recent Related Activity (Late 2025 – Leading Into 2026)
v3.6.1 Network Upgrade — December 18, 2025
Completed upgrade improving security and CosmWasm support — positioning the chain for further steps in 2026.
These items are community-driven goals and depend on governance votes, validator coordination, and development resources — so exact dates can shift. But Q1 2026 covers January 1–March 31, 2026, so the market module and any associated testing or activation is targeted for that window.
📍 What might follow later in 2026
Beyond reactivation, the broader roadmap mentions (without exact dates yet):
USTC staking utility introduction
Phased testing of peg or stabilization mechanics
Continued ecosystem development (burns, DeFi, bridges) — though specifics and timing are not yet finalized.
